Health

What you do today affects you for the rest of your life, especially where your health is concerned.

         " Health is a combination of physical, mental, emotional, and social well-being.

Changes to any one of these areas affects all the other areas of health. Being healthy means keeping these areas in balance. Wellness is a state of well-being, or balanced health."  health.glencoe.com


In Health class, we are developing behaviors that promote lifelong health. The students are learning to recognize and practice health enhancing lifestyles,. They are using core information to analyze and evaluate health and safety issues, and implementing information and resources in order to become healthy, responsible citizens. Communication skills and peaceful resolution of conflicts, by appreciating and respecting others are being strengthened. Students are learning decision making skills, goal setting and refusal skills, in order to implement and sustain a healthy life.

 

 The four content areas are:

 

  • 1.      Healthy and Active Life- healthy eating patterns and a physically active life.
  • 2.      Injury and Disease Prevention- avoid risk-taking activities that cause injury and disease; basic first- aid and safety techniques.
  • 3.      Human Growth and Development- age appropriate physical and mental / emotional and social health.
  • 4.      Substance Abuse Prevention- maintaining a tobacco, alcohol and other nonmedicial drug-free life.
